General Information
Title: Dainty love
Composer: Walter Cecil Macfarren
Lyricist: William Wager
Number of voices: 4vv Voicing: SATB
Genre: Secular, Partsong
Language: English
Instruments: Keyboard or a cappella
First published: 1872 in Novello's Part-Song Book (2nd series), Vol. 5, no. 161

Original text and translations
English text
There was a maid came out of Kent,
Dainty love, dainty love,
There was a maid came out of Kent,
Ah! Dangerous be she.
There was a maid came out of Kent,
Fair, proper, small and gent,
As ever upon the ground went;
Dainty love, dainty love,
There was a maid came out of Kent,
Ah! Dangerous be she.
